Madison poet Alison Thumel has published 'Architect,' a volume that incorporates the work of Frank Lloyd Wright. - Isthmus

Madison poet Alison Thumel writes about grieving in her new volume, Architect, winner of the 2024 Miller Williams Poetry Prize and just out from University of Arkansas Press. ....

Students' creative writing flourishes in Levinthal Tutorials

The Levinthal Tutorials, a creative writing program that gives undergraduates the chance to be mentored by Stegner Fellows, takes place every winter quarter. Both Stegners and Levinthals find the program enriching. ....
